substantiveness
/səbˈstæntɪvnəs/
noun
- The quality or state of being important, meaningful, or having real substance.
- The report lacked substantiveness, offering only vague suggestions.
- The substantiveness of her argument convinced the entire committee.
- In poetry, substantiveness often comes from vivid imagery and deep emotion.
- The quality of being solid, tangible, or physically real.
- He preferred furniture with substantiveness, not flimsy particleboard.
- The substantiveness of the sculpture was evident in its heavy marble base.
- The substantiveness of the stone wall made it perfect for the foundation.
